He quickly established himself as one of the leading chroniclers of the adventure Do not touch My TV. Cyril Hanouna’s favorite, said Baba, Guillaume Genton has made his mark, despite his young age. His looks always at the forefront of fashion make a lot of talk and his well-defined opinion earned him to be divisive. So much so that the producer now has his own show on Virgin, every morning. Very discreet about his private life, he is even more so on social networks, where he shares almost nothing.

But then who is he really? Purepeople went to meet Guillaume Genton to find out more. If he does not like to talk about his conquests, especially when they are famous, he still revealed two additional clues to us about an ex-girlfriend. “A girl who was animator few years ago, that you know“, he had notably entrusted to Cyril Hanouna about her. The one who took his first steps on the radio in Rennes when he was barely 13 years old was also in a relationship with a former candidate of Secret StoryCindy Lopez.

If his sexuality is the subject of so many rumors, Guillaume Genton does not care but simply regrets the homophobic attacks that abound on social networks. What about his friendships? Purepeople asked him which of the columnists he gets along with the best. And the answer is unequivocal:Raymond“!”Raymond, he’s really my friendexplains the host of the Morning without filter. In appearance, we are completely different. We did a lot of restaurants together, we even went to a club together when I never go to a club.” “People are hallucinating to see us together because we have nothing to do on paper, but we really like it, we went on vacation together this summer“, adds Guillaume Genton.

What was that evening like? The columnist of Do not touch My TV give us more details. The duo was in the evening at Pacha in Louveciennes, we learn. “It was beautiful, it was awfullaughs Guillaume Genton. Since then, I call him the abominable man of Louveciennes. He is terrible!“An evening that must therefore have been memorable for Guillaume and Raymond. Evenings, on the other hand, he does not seem about to spend with Danielle Moreau, the columnist with whom he gets along the least.”For once, we really have nothing to dohe admits. She is very nice but it is true that we have less affinities.”
